Sinton ISD board records multiple budget amendments to match grants and allotments

Sinton Independent School District Board of Trustees · May 18, 2026

The board’s consent agenda included several budget amendments to match grants and allotments, most notably $744,469 to Instruction to match the Teacher Incentive Allotment and transfers for Title I, Title II and other federal programs.

The consent agenda submitted to the Sinton ISD Board on May 18 included a series of budget amendments to align appropriations with grant awards and state allotments. Major amendments recorded include a $744,469 increase to Instruction to match the Teacher Incentive Allotment and $119,221 to Title I, Part A for instruction and staff development; smaller amendments included funds for Perkins, Title IV and rural school support.

Board materials also documented a $32,504.15 increase to Facilities Maintenance and Operations for previously approved windscreens, a $200,000 increase to General Administration for legal fees, and several internal transfers reallocating funds to extracurriculars and instructional leadership. These adjustments were entered under the consent agenda and recorded in the board packet.
